ONLINE GIVING FAQ
why would i want to give online?
Security and convenience make online transactions an increasingly popular means of donating to an organization. Plus, our church enjoys administrative savings (manual check processing and record keeping add up in a hurry). You also can take advantage of the discipline that recurring donations can provide for your giving.

is giving online secure?
Yes. Every transaction is encrypted with Secure Sockets Layer (SSL), the same industry-standard encryption trusted for online commerce with world-class financial organizations.

can i use e-check for my donation?
Yes! In fact it’s the best way to give so that the church can avoid paying a 2-4% transaction fee that credit cards charge.
can i give as little or as much as i want?
Donations must be a minimum of $5.00 and there are no limitations on the maximum amount.
